Who are Amorepacific Company's premium beauty customers in Asia and the West?

Amorepacific Company targets affluent, brand-conscious consumers aged 25-45 who value science-backed skincare and K-beauty heritage. In 2025 it shifted focus from China to Western and Southeast Asian markets after sales mix changes and resilient travel retail trends signaled diversified demand.

Who Are the Core Customers of Amorepacific Company?

WWho Is Amorepacific Built For?

Amorepacific Corporation is built for three tiers: Luxury Seekers who pay a premium for Sulwhasoo anti-aging; Skintellectuals-Gen Z and Millennials in North America and Europe-who buy clinical COSRX lines; and Conscious Mass-Market shoppers who choose Innisfree for affordable, nature-based care.

IconCore Luxury Customers

Luxury Seekers: high-net-worth buyers ages 30-60 driving Sulwhasoo sales with a focus on prestige anti-aging. In 2025 Sulwhasoo contributed a large share of Amorepacific core customers' revenue, supporting premium ASPs and helping maintain gross margins above domestic peers.

IconSkintellectuals and Global Derma Buyers

Skintellectuals: Gen Z and Millennials in North America and Europe prioritize clinical efficacy, ingredient transparency, and are the main drivers of COSRX's international growth; COSRX became a material contributor to non-domestic revenue in 2024-2025. The company's 2025 push into Global Derma-Beauty targets sensitive-skin users needing OTC medical-grade results.

IconMass-Market and Conscious Consumers

Conscious Mass-Market: value-focused shoppers, often female, aged 18-40, who prefer Innisfree's nature-based positioning and lower price points; this segment sustains volume across domestic retail and e-commerce channels and drives repeat purchase rates in price-sensitive cohorts.

IconCustomer Type and Market Role

Amorepacific target customers are primarily individual consumers (B2C) across luxury, clinical, and mass tiers, with a growing institutional channel for dermatology-focused products. Retail and e-commerce behavior varies: luxury skews to flagship stores and high-end retailers; COSRX and Innisfree sell strongly online.

IconMost Important Segment in 2025-2026

The Global Derma-Beauty and Skintellectual cohort is the fastest-growing and most commercially important in 2025-2026, expanding non-Korea revenue share as COSRX and derma-focused SKUs lifted international sales. WWhat Do Amorepacific's Customers Care About Most?

Amorepacific core customers prioritize clinically proven, high-performance ingredients that deliver immediate aesthetic results and long-term skin health, with transparency and eco-conscious sourcing shaping repeat purchases. Their main jobs-to-be-done: repair skin barrier, access fermented bio-ingredients, and simplify routines with multi-functional products.

Icon

Skin-Longevity and Clinical Performance

Buyers seek treatments that combine quick visible improvement with cellular repair; demand for skin-barrier repair and fermented bio-ingredients rose by 30 percent in 2025, driven by interest in proprietary technologies like Ginsenomics.

Icon

Practical Buying Drivers: Ingredients, Efficacy, Convenience

Core customers choose Amorepacific for clinically validated actives, measurable outcomes, and multi-step consolidation-hence the popularity of products such as Laneige Cream Skin Refiner that streamline routines.

Icon

Emotional and Aspirational Appeal

Shoppers want credible heritage linked to modern science; the blend of traditional Asian botanicals and lab-backed claims supports a premium identity among K-beauty consumer demographics and luxury skincare buyer profiles.

Icon

What Customers Value Most

They value documented efficacy, ingredient provenance, and products that protect long-term skin health-features that convert trial into habitual use among Amorepacific target customers.

Icon

Loyalty and Repeat Demand

Supply-chain transparency and sustainability matter: roughly 65 percent of the Western customer base reports eco-friendly packaging and ethically sourced botanicals drive repeat purchases, boosting retention metrics.

Icon

Why Customers Choose Amorepacific

WWhere Is Demand Strongest for Amorepacific?

Demand is strongest in North America and Japan, with e-commerce-led growth and a resilient South Korean multi-brand retail base; China demand remains concentrated at the ultra-luxury tier.

IconMain Market: North America & Japan

In fiscal 2025 North American sales rose an estimated 22 percent, driven by COSRX on Amazon and Laneige in Sephora; Japan shows strong prestige skincare uptake, making these markets the primary hubs for Amorepacific core customers and Amorepacific target customers.

IconSecondary Demand Areas: South Korea & China (Ultra – Luxury)

Domestically, H&B multi-brand shops like Olive Young sustain robust purchases from younger K-beauty consumer demographics focused on indie-style brands; China demand has stabilized but concentrates in Tmall and Douyin at the ultra-luxury tier rather than mass-market segments.

IconWhere Amorepacific Is Strongest: E – commerce & Specialty Retail

Over 45 percent of global sales now come from e-commerce, with heavy concentration on TikTok Shop and specialized beauty platforms; specialty retail (Sephora, H&B stores) retains high relevance for Amorepacific customer segments who buy prestige skincare and indie labels.

IconWhere Demand Is Growing Fastest: Social Commerce & Premium Tiers

Social commerce (TikTok Shop) and niche online beauty marketplaces are the fastest-growing channels in 2025, while China sees growth concentrated in ultra-luxury skincare buyers; this shapes Amorepacific core customer personas toward digital-first, younger shoppers and higher-income luxury consumers. HHow Does Amorepacific Broaden Appeal Without Losing Focus?

Amorepacific broadens appeal by layering brands for distinct Amorepacific target customers while keeping flagship lines focused on heritage and efficacy; it enters new niches through M&A and tech transfer so mass-market shoppers benefit from luxury R&D without diluting prestige.

IconAudience Expansion via Multi-Brand Strategy

Amorepacific captures diverse Amorepacific customer segments by running separate brands for luxury, premium, dermo, and fast-beauty. Acquisitions like COSRX (Gen Z derma-skincare) and foreign brand partnerships powered a >10% annual CAGR in international revenues by 2025, helping win K-beauty consumer demographics and Asian beauty market shoppers in Western markets.

IconRetention of the Core Base through Heritage and Science

Sulwhasoo and other heritage labels stay high-end, anchored by Asian botanical science and clinical trials; technology transfer ensures novel actives move down the portfolio, keeping luxury skincare buyer profiles engaged while preserving premium positioning and Amorepacific core customers' trust.

IconLoyalty and Customer Depth

Cross-brand loyalty programs and ingredient storytelling raised repeat purchase rates: by 2025 Amorepacific reported customer retention improvements in key markets, with premium-brand repurchase frequency up an estimated 15%, boosting lifetime value among typical customer age range 25-45 and higher-income luxury skincare buyer profiles.

IconStrongest Growth Lever in 2025-2026
